What Is External Communication?

It refers to any exchange of information between a business and its external stakeholders, such as customers, suppliers, investors, government agencies, and the media.

External communication aims to build a brand reputation and craft messages that resonate with the right audience at the right time.

Internal communication vs. external communications

The main difference between internal and external communication is that the latter targets individuals or entities outside the business. In contrast, internal communication focuses on the information exchange within a company.

However, building strong internal alignment between your employees and leadership is essential for successful external communication. This requires clear and structured internal communication that keeps everyone in the loop and fosters diverse perspectives.

For instance, if your goal is to enhance consistency between promotional content and customer service, you need to internally brainstorm how marketing and customer support teams can work together better.

They should ideally communicate regularly to align on brand tone, customer expectations, and messaging strategies. This ensures both teams deliver a cohesive experience, reinforcing the same values and promises throughout the customer journey.

There are several benefits to external communication. These include:

  • Creating awareness and visibility for your products or services
  • Building a stronger network with business partners and investors
  • Strengthening crisis management by maintaining open and honest dialogue
  • Expanding market reach through strategic messaging and positioning
  • Establishing a greater sense of community through timely and relevant client communication
  • Facilitating better supplier relations with clear stakeholder communication on needs and expectations

An example of external communication is when your business shares a press release about the launch of a new product. This informs the media and the general public about your latest offering and opens up avenues for new sales or subscriptions and potential brand partnerships.

Types of External Communications 

External communication comes in many shapes and forms. The main categories include:

1. Social media

By leveraging platforms like Facebook, Instagram, X.com, or LinkedIn, you can actively engage with your audience by sharing crucial information about your products or services, marketing activities, and company updates.

It’s also a good opportunity for two-way communication, as you can respond to any questions or complaints your customers may have on social media platforms and even engage in lighthearted online conversation.

2. Digital marketing

Given that the majority of the world operates online, digital marketing techniques like SEO, PPC advertising, content marketing, and CRM campaigns are vital to reaching the consumer groups you want to target. 

For instance, you can run a series of paid ads on Facebook promoting your eco-friendly kitchenware to reach customers searching for those products.

4. Public relations

Clear PR goals are key to getting important announcements out to the right audience and safeguarding your brand’s reputation.

A well-timed press release or conference can ensure that media outlets pick up on the latest company updates and spread the word. PR is also important during crises, helping you control the narrative and boost your credibility among stakeholders and the general public.

For example, during a product recall, a well-executed PR strategy can help you quickly address the issue, reassure customers with clear communication, and showcase accountability, ultimately preserving trust and minimizing damage to your brand reputation.

5. Public events

Events are a great way to connect with industry peers, business partners, and potential clients.

In addition to promoting your business as an industry leader and demonstrating offerings to a curated audience, you can also learn from other attendees at the event and gain insights into current market trends.

6. Partnerships/collaborations

Partnering with influencers or other companies through endorsements or joint branding campaigns can help you tap into new audiences and benefit from mutual credibility.

Red Bull’s partnership with extreme sporting events is a prime example, as it goes perfectly with its image of energy, adventure, and pushing boundaries. These partnerships help reinforce Red Bull’s adventurous and high-energy lifestyle message.

Developing an External Communications Strategy

Knowing how to approach external communications is central to a successful marketing communication strategy. Here’s how to get started.

1. Research your audiences

Start by defining each of the external audiences you wish to connect with, such as investors, customers, media outlets, or partner vendors. Then, research each audience type for insights based on the following to help segment them further.

For instance:

  • Firmographics (industry, company size, growth stage)
  • Demographics (age, role, company size)
  • Common pain points (limited budgets, fragmented data, lack of time)
  • Buying behaviors (research-driven, budget-conscious, value quality over price)

If you’re a B2B software company, one of your external audiences may include IT managers at mid-sized firms.

Through persona creation, you might discover that they prioritize cost-effectiveness and integration capabilities when choosing software solutions—a critical point that needs to be considered in your external communications plan.

2. Set SMART goals for each audience

Having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Timely (SMART) goals for each audience segment is important for developing targeted content that resonates with their unique needs.

For media outlets, a SMART goal could be to ‘Secure coverage in three industry-leading publications within the next quarter by sending targeted press releases and arranging interviews with key company spokespeople.’

3. Choose the right channels for each audience

Different communication channels offer unique benefits. For instance, while social media is ideal for sharing interactive content and building hype about new launches, webinars provide a more personalized way to engage with your customers in real time.

When picking the best channel for external communication, consider factors like available budget, audience preferences, and message urgency.

For example, an email is more impactful for announcing upcoming sales, while SMS is one of the best email alternatives for more time-sensitive communications.

4. Draft a communication playbook

This is your go-to document with all the details about your goals, channels, and tone of voice (ToV) for each external audience you’re working with.

It should include editorial guidelines, content pillars, a PR content schedule, and core brand messages—giving your team everything they need to communicate the right way every time.

If you’re a consumer tech company, for instance, the playbook might include instructions on how to handle media inquiries, with pre-approved key messages about product features, company culture, and sustainability initiatives.

5. Build a roadmap for executing outreach efforts

A solid external communications plan keeps you on track, ensuring your messages are clear, your audiences are understood, and your goals are aligned.

The best part is you don’t need to reinvent the wheel. Instead, you can use communication plan templates that typically cover elements like goals, stakeholders, phases, tasks, deadlines, and key messages.

Be sure to continuously update your plan as new insights and feedback come in to stay relevant and on target.

4 Tips to Enhance Your Branding and External Communications 

External communications are critical in how your audience perceives your business. Be it a press release or a Facebook post, every piece of communication contributes to the public’s perception of you, which is why having clear brand awareness KPIs is so important.

Here’s how to do it right:

  • Among the first things to prioritize is consistency so that all your external communications across platforms help reinforce a singular brand identity that stays top-of-mind for your target audience
  • Maintaining your online presence, including information shared on your external communication channels and prompt responses in your customer interactions, is vital
  • Recommendations from trusted supporters of your business, be they industry leaders, influencers, or even happy buyers, carry greater weight in the public’s eyes than paid ads
  • Collaborating with noted influencers also helps you unlock new audiences through their fan followings and build engagements with them directly

Examples of Companies Doing External Communications Right

When designing your external communication plan, take inspiration from businesses that are already doing it well. Here are some examples.

1. Patagonia

It’s an outdoor brand known for its commitment to transparency and environmental stewardship. Every year, Patagonia shares an annual report detailing its progress, initiatives, challenges, and opportunities, and it welcomes inputs from the public through its blog and social media channels.

2. Ben and Jerry’s

Ben and Jerry’s, a popular ice cream brand, has always been a strong advocate for social justice. Its website clearly lays out the many causes it supports, and each product page includes a “values-led sourcing” section detailing the plant-based packaging and commitment to fair trade.

3. Netflix

The OTT streamer continuously customizes its offerings based on what viewers want more of. Netflix also communicates regularly with customers via email and is known for its lighthearted social media presence.

4. Starbucks

The coffee chain has demonstrated time and again how to respond to crises. In the 2018 racial profiling incident, Starbucks immediately apologized, closed thousands of stores to conduct anti-bias training, and clearly communicated the actions taken and lessons learned to its stakeholders.
